Watch one lucky deer get rescued from a Florida pond

The Sarasota County Sheriff’s Office released a video showing a deer being rescued after it became trapped in a pond at a country club Sunday, August 27, according to the Miami Herald.

The Wildlife Inc. Education and Rehabilitation Center was contacted by Sarasota County deputies to help after two deer were reported stranded in a pond at Laurel Oak Country Club. The second deer did not survive.
